TEMPERANCE MEETING AT THE FLAT.

The series of Sunday ovening temperance mooting;) promoted by a sub-committee of the Tcmperance Reform Council was continued nt South Dunedin on Sunday night, when several temperanoe advocates addressed a pomewhat sparse gathering in the local Town Hall. Mr Wright, ono of the candidates at the forthcoming Licensing Committee election presided, and was supported on the platform by the Revs. RMaokie, J. Ward, Mr (*. Reid, Mr D. White (of Southland), a-nd others. The principal speaker of the evening was Mr White, who referred'to the great advance made by the Temperance party in New Zealand during recent years, and referred to the result? of carrying prohibition in the Mataura electorate, From this point they would move onward, sweeping the traflio in front of them till it was driven out of the colony. The speaker then went on to refer to_ the necessity of . electing a licensing committee in Caversham, pledged to a 25 per cent, reduction of licenses. Ho proceeded to quote a harrowing list of oases from police records illustrative of tho evils of drink in England, ami said that such a state of things would come alxiut in New Zealand if the traffio was not suppressed. Tho Rev. J. Ward also advocated working for a " Temperance " licensing Committee. It was announced that on tho following Sunday night Mrs Shepherd, Mrs Atkinson. and others representing the New Zealand Temperance Union would givo addresses.
